Take your time back: set limits per app, or one shared budget across a whole group of them.
Per-app limits miss how people actually overuse their phones: close Instagram, open TikTok, and the “limit” never fires.
One budget across a whole group
Group apps together, all social media, all games, and give the group one shared budget that depletes across them. Close Instagram, open TikTok: the clock keeps counting.
Limits per app, when that fits
Classic per-app daily limits with streaks and a daily usage breakdown: time saved is shown, not guessed.
A block that means it
When the budget runs out the block is hard: backed by usage-access and overlay permissions and a monitoring service that survives Android battery optimisation.
